Top Features to Look for in Microneedling RF Machines

When choosing a microneedling RF machine, it's crucial to focus on specific features. First, look for adjustable needle depth settings. This allows for personalized treatment based on the skin type and concerns. Machines with multiple depth options cater to various areas, resulting in effective and tailored procedures.

Consider the machine's safety features. Some devices come equipped with skin contact sensors. These sensors help to avoid complications by ensuring the device only operates when touching the skin. Safety is essential when performing any skin treatment, and devices that prioritize this should be at the top of your list.

User Feedback and Performance Metrics of Top Microneedling RF Machines

Microneedling with radiofrequency (RF) is gaining popularity in cosmetic procedures. Users often report improved skin texture and reduced fine lines after treatments. Effectiveness can vary based on multiple factors, including machine quality and treatment settings. Feedback from practitioners highlights the importance of ease of use. For instance, some devices have user-friendly interfaces, making them accessible for various professionals.

Performance metrics are another critical consideration. Many professionals cite the needle depth and RF energy levels as key components affecting results. A deeper penetration may lead to better outcomes but can also increase discomfort. Users often share their experiences regarding pain management. Quality machines aim to minimize discomfort while maximizing effectiveness. Yet, some practitioners note that not all devices deliver consistent results.

Reflection on user experiences reveals that expectations can sometimes lead to disappointment. The desire for immediate results can overshadow the natural healing process. Additionally, variability in individual skin types can influence outcomes significantly. Some users may encounter side effects, prompting a need for proper pre-treatment consultation. Understanding these nuances can help potential buyers make informed decisions.
